JPMorganChase is seeking a Systematic Portfolio Manager in London. This role involves managing passive and active systematic fixed income strategies and collaborating with the Quantitative Research team to enhance investment processes.
The ideal candidate will have:
- Extensive experience in fixed income portfolio management
- A bachelor's degree in a relevant field
- Strong analytical skills
- Proficiency in Excel and Python
It's a unique opportunity to contribute to the rollout of our active ETF platform.
